All proceeds will benefit Walker, a network of facilities and professionals that provides world-class mental health services, state-of-the-art special education, expert professional training and consultation, and child welfare advocacy. Our location in Needham, Massachusetts, provides a range of services to 3- to 13 year-old emotionally, behaviorally, and learning disabled students and their families.
